Understanding Gas Regulators

Before we dive in, it’s essential to have a basic understanding of what gas regulators are and how they work. Gas regulators are devices designed to control and maintain the pressure of gas flowing from a high-pressure source (e.g., a gas cylinder or pipeline) to a lower, more manageable level for safe and efficient use.

Gas Type

The first and foremost consideration when selecting a gas regulator is the type of gas it will be handling. Different gases have unique characteristics, such as flammability, reactivity, and chemical composition. It’s imperative to choose a gas regulator specifically designed to handle the gas you intend to use. Using the wrong regulator for a particular gas can result in safety hazards and equipment damage.

Flow Rate

The flow rate of gas required for your application is another critical factor. Gas regulators are rated based on their capacity to deliver a specific flow rate, typically measured in cubic feet per hour (CFH) or litres per minute (LPM). Ensure that the regulator you select can provide the necessary flow rate to meet your requirements. Too high or too low a flow rate can lead to inefficiencies or operational problems.

Pressure Range

Gas regulators are designed to work within a specified pressure range. It’s vital to consider both the inlet and outlet pressure requirements for your application. For instance, if you’re working with a gas cylinder that has a high-pressure output, you’ll need a regulator capable of reducing the pressure to your desired range. Be mindful of the minimum and maximum pressure limits of the regulator to ensure compatibility with your system.

Safety Features

Safety should always be a top priority when selecting a gas regulator. Look for safety features such as:

Pressure Relief Valves

These valves release excess pressure to prevent over-pressurization, safeguarding both the regulator and the connected equipment.

Integrated Gauges

Regulators equipped with pressure gauges allow you to monitor the inlet and outlet pressures in real-time, ensuring safe operation.

Overpressure Shut-off

Some regulators come with an overpressure shut-off mechanism that automatically closes the gas supply if the pressure exceeds a predetermined limit.

Built-in Filters

Filters in the regulator can protect downstream components from contaminants that may be present in the gas source.

Material Compatibility

Ensure that the materials used in the regulator are compatible with the gas being handled to prevent corrosion or chemical reactions.

Case Study: Choosing the Right Regulator for a Commercial Kitchen

Let’s illustrate the importance of these factors with a real-world example: selecting a gas regulator for a commercial kitchen that relies on natural gas for cooking equipment.

Gas Type: In this case, the gas type is natural gas, which has specific pressure requirements. Ensure that the chosen regulator is suitable for natural gas applications.

Flow Rate: Calculate the total gas consumption of all the appliances in the kitchen and select a regulator with a flow rate that exceeds this sum to accommodate peak demand.

Pressure Range: Verify the inlet and outlet pressure requirements for the kitchen’s cooking equipment. The regulator should be able to reduce the high-pressure supply from the gas utility to the appropriate cooking appliance pressure.

Safety Features: Given the potentially hazardous nature of gas in a kitchen environment, choose a regulator with pressure relief valves, integrated gauges, and overpressure shut-off for enhanced safety.
